BOISE, Idaho (AP) - Anthony Drmic scored 21 of his 23 points in the second half to lead Boise State to a 77-65 victory over Air Force on Wednesday night.
Jeff Elorriaga scored 14 of his 17 points in the first half and made five of the Broncos' 10 3-point baskets. Derrick Marks added 11 points and nine assists for Boise State (17-8, 5-6 Mountain West).
Todd Fletcher scored 14 points and Taylor Broekhuis added 11 for the Falcons. Air Force (15-10, 6-6) standout Michael Lyons, who scored a career-best 45 points in the Falcons' loss to Colorado State on Feb. 16, had only 10 points on 2-of-9 shooting.
Elorriaga had 14 first-half points as Boise State took a 35-34 halftime lead.
The Broncos began the second half by making their first six field-goal attempts during an 18-4 surge to take a 15-point lead on Drmic's 3-pointer with 15:23 to play.
Boise State's largest lead was 21.
